Understanding Your Video Data Needs: From Raw Files to Actionable Insights (Explainers & Common Questions)
Navigating the landscape of video data can seem daunting, particularly when moving from the sheer volume of raw files to the specific insights you need for strategic content decisions. Many creators start by simply accumulating footage, but the real power lies in understanding how to transform that into actionable intelligence. This journey often begins with recognizing that not all data is created equal. Do you need to track audience retention frame-by-frame, understand overall watch time trends across your entire channel, or analyze engagement spikes for specific call-to-actions? Your 'data needs' dictate the tools and analytical depth required. For instance, a quick review of top-performing videos might only require basic platform analytics, while a deep dive into viewer drop-off points for a series of tutorials demands more granular, segment-specific data and potentially third-party analytical tools. Defining your questions upfront is crucial for efficient data extraction.
The transition from raw video files to actionable insights isn't a single step, but rather a methodical process involving several key stages. Firstly, data collection occurs through various platforms like YouTube Analytics, Vimeo Stats, or even custom tracking within your own player. Secondly, data organization and cleaning are critical; inconsistent tagging or missing metadata can severely hinder analysis. Think about establishing a consistent naming convention for your files and projects from the outset. Thirdly, data analysis involves applying statistical methods or comparative techniques to identify patterns and trends. Finally, and most importantly, data interpretation and action translate those findings into concrete strategies. For example, if your analytics reveal a significant drop-off at the 2-minute mark in your explainer videos, the actionable insight isn't just 'people leave at 2 minutes,' but rather 'we need to optimize our intro or segment content within the first two minutes to maintain engagement.' Failing to act on insights renders the entire data collection process moot.
While the official YouTube Data API offers a robust solution for accessing YouTube data, it comes with limitations like quota restrictions and data accessibility for certain types of content. For developers seeking to bypass these constraints and gain more flexible access to YouTube data, exploring a youtube data api alternative can provide broader scraping capabilities and real-time data extraction. These alternatives often leverage different techniques to gather information, offering a pathway to overcome common API-related hurdles and access a wider range of publicly available YouTube data without direct API key dependencies.
Your First Custom Tool: Extracting Metadata and Transcriptions with Python (Practical Tips & Common Questions)
Embarking on the journey of building your first custom Python tool can feel daunting, yet it's incredibly rewarding, especially when tackling real-world SEO challenges like metadata extraction and transcription analysis. This section isn't just about theoretical concepts; it's a practical guide to getting your hands dirty with code. We'll walk through common scenarios, such as programmatically fetching webpage content, identifying key HTML tags for metadata (think <meta name="description"> or <title>), and even integrating with APIs like Google Cloud Speech-to-Text for transcribing audio or video content embedded within articles. Expect to learn about essential libraries like requests for web fetching and BeautifulSoup for parsing HTML, alongside best practices for handling errors and optimizing your tool for efficiency.
As you develop your tool, several common questions and considerations will undoubtedly arise. For instance, how do you handle dynamic content loaded with JavaScript? We'll explore strategies for this, potentially involving headless browsers if direct parsing isn't sufficient. What about rate limiting when making numerous API calls? Understanding and implementing delays or backoff strategies will be crucial. Furthermore, we'll delve into structuring your Python script for maintainability and scalability, perhaps introducing functions and classes as your tool evolves. This practical deep dive aims to equip you with the knowledge not just to build your initial metadata and transcription extractor, but to also troubleshoot common issues and lay a solid foundation for more complex SEO automation tools in the future. Remember, the goal isn't just to extract data, but to do so reliably and efficiently to inform your content strategy.
